When Albert Edward Bodily was born on 21 April 1895, in Northamptonshire, England, United Kingdom, his father, Thomas Thornton Bodily, was 36 and his mother, Sarah Marriott, was 35. He married Elsie Caroline Drage from April 1920 to June 1920, in Northampton, Northamptonshire, England, United Kingdom. They were the parents of at least 1 son. He lived in Northampton Holy Sepulchre, Northamptonshire, England, United Kingdom in 1901 and Northampton, Northamptonshire, England, United Kingdom for about 28 years. He died in July 1975, in Northamptonshire, England, United Kingdom, at the age of 80.
